Bent gives Sunderland victory over Arsenal

Arsenal slumped to a 1-0 defeat at the Stadium of Light with Darren Bent scoring the winner for Sunderland 20 minutes from full-time.

The Gunners struggled to play with the lethal cutting edge they have displayed this season with Robin van Persie missing through the injury he picked up on international duty.

And Sunderland took advantage with Bent smashing in his ninth goal of the season after Arsenal had failed to clear a corner.

Arsene Wenger introduced Theo Walcott and Andrey Arshavin as Arsenal looked for an equaliser but Steve Bruce's team held on to secure victory and end the Gunners 13-match unbeaten run

Meanwhile, Lee Bowyer scored his fourth goal of the season to give Birmingham a 1-0 win over Fulham at St Andrews.

The only goal of the game came on the quarter hour mark when James McFadden picked out Bowyer who chipped the ball over the advancing Mark Schwarzer.

Fulham dominated possession in the second-half but they couldn't find a way past Birmingham's defence which soaked up considerable pressure to ensure victory for Alex McLeish's side.
